June 1942. "Industrial safety. Accident prevention. The employee who carries in such a way as to obscure his vision is not saving time -- he is endangering himself and his fellow workers. A few extra trips, or the use of a truck when necessary, eliminates possible man-hour loss from this hazard." Photo by Howard Liberman for the Office of War Information. View full size.
